Our first outing of the season, which was late and I think stunted by our long winded winter. We didn't do too bad, about 2 lbs of morels. We usually do better in the higher elevations so I'm looking forward to that.
Right now we're finding them along the Yakima river, just about anywhere there are cottenwoods you could find some. Over the next few weeks they will go up in elevation. Try any of the forest service roads around the passes (if the snow is gone) and around the edges of deciduous trees. We also find a lot usually around buck brush. Last year in one afternoon we found 9 pounds. It was a good year!
